在学习HTML的过程中,我们常常会遇到一个术语——DOM。那么,DOM到底是什么呢?它在HTML中扮演着怎样的角色?今天我们就来详细探讨一下。
首先,让我们明确什么是DOM。DOM是Document Object Model的缩写,中文译为文档对象模型。它是W3C(万维网联盟)制定的一套标准,用于描述HTML或XML文档的结构。简单来说,DOM就是把HTML文档看作一棵树,这棵树上的每个节点都代表了一个HTML元素或者属性。这样,开发者就可以通过编程的方式去操作这个“树”,从而达到修改网页内容、样式和行为的目的。
在HTML文档中,DOM的核心作用在于提供了对文档内容的操作接口。这意味着,无论是添加新的元素、删除已有的元素,还是改变现有元素的属性,都可以通过DOM提供的API来实现。例如,使用JavaScript可以轻松地获取某个特定的HTML元素,并对其进行各种操作。这种灵活性使得网页变得更加动态和交互性更强。
此外,DOM还支持事件处理机制。当用户与网页互动时,比如点击按钮或者输入文字,浏览器会触发相应的事件。通过监听这些事件并编写对应的处理函数,我们可以让网页根据用户的操作做出反应。这种即时响应的能力极大地提升了用户体验。
对于初学者而言,理解DOM的概念非常重要。因为它不仅是学习HTML、CSS以及JavaScript的基础之一,也是构建复杂Web应用程序的关键所在。随着技术的发展,现代前端框架如React、Vue等都高度依赖于DOM操作来进行视图更新。因此,掌握好DOM的相关知识将有助于更好地理解和运用这些先进的开发工具和技术。
总之,DOM作为连接HTML文档与脚本语言之间的桥梁,在Web开发领域占据着举足轻重的地位。希望本文能帮助大家建立起关于DOM的基本认识,并激发起进一步深入探索的兴趣!